The best place to start is choosing the appropriate plan, based on your need.
1. Choose an affordable and convenient online term plan, which offers a bouquet of features to suit your financial and personal requirements.
2. You can take the help of the customer care agent to see how you can customize the policy. Most plans are available under any of the three options – life, extra life and income. For instance, when you choose a Life Option, the death benefits will be paid on the death of the insured. And, in the case of accidental death, an additional lump sum amount will be paid. However, through customization and riders, you could also provide your family with a monthly stipend. So, check what all can be done.
3. Make sure you familiarize yourself with the terms and conditions. Ensure that you are aware of legal terminologies as well.


Steps after Choosing an Online Term Plan


Term insurance policy offers coverage only for a set period of time. On the occurrence of death or permanent disability during the tenure of the plan, the beneficiaries will be paid benefits to cover income loss or unpaid debt. Disability can be both partial and total, depending on the type of plan. However, if the insured survives the term of the plan, no such benefits are paid.

1. Calculate your Premium: Calculate the term insurance premium due on the basis of the product that you choose. Your premium can be calculated online, by entering key inputs like policy term, sum assured, premium payment mode and the type of online term plan.
Check the sum assured: There is a minimum sum assured with every plan. You might be able to negotiate it with your provider.
Choose the mode of payment: You can either make a one-time payment; paying for a chosen term; or you can pay for a period less than the term of the policy.
2. Fill the e-form: After you find your premium amount, fill in all your personal details in your online form. These details include age, personal and professional contact information, profession, etc.
3. Documents: You need to submit your identity proof, address proof, age proof, photograph, and income proof, along with your e-form. This is required for policy approval.
4. Make the payment: You can make your first premium payment using your credit or debit card or via net banking. This kick-starts your online term plan cover.
